Star-Studded Night at the Colosseum
Last night, Jennifer Lopez kicked off her much-anticipated Up All Night Live residency at the legendary Colosseum at Caesars Palace. In a performance filled with nostalgic hits and bold covers, she proved once again why she reigns supreme in the entertainment world.
The Covers That Stole the Show
Among the most memorable moments was her rendition of Lana Del Rey's hauntingly beautiful "Young and Beautiful," followed by Barbra Streisand's rousing anthem "Don't Rain on My Parade." Lopez seamlessly paid homage to Elvis Presley with a stirring take on "Heartbreak Hotel," showcasing her versatility and deep connection to the music that shaped her career.
More Than Just Covers
Equally thrilling were her performances of fan favorites like “Jenny From the Block” and “Let's Get Loud.” Of course, she couldn't resist the chance to reignite her chemistry with longtime collaborator Ja Rule, bringing him on stage for their iconic tracks “Ain't It Funny” and “I'm Real.” Their duets set the crowd ablaze, proving that some partnerships never fade.

Addressing the Critics
During her show, Lopez had a cheeky message for her critics regarding her style choices. “Why's she always dressed that way?” she playfully challenged the audience's assumptions, adding, “If you had this body, you'd be naked too!” Her confidence radiated not only through her witty remarks but also in every movement on stage.
The Return to the Vegas Stage
This residency marks Lopez's significant return to Vegas after a decade-long hiatus since her All I Have residency that ran from 2016 to 2018. As she prepared her comeback, I couldn't help but reflect on how her artistry has evolved, yet her essence remains captivatingly unchanged.
Future Performances and Surprises
Lopez's residency is scheduled with multiple performances, continuing tonight and on January 2 and 3 before resuming on March 6.
